  7. Hi,

    I just need basic translation of my site, for now. Will the “Multilingual Blog” package be enough, if just need to translate pages and menus?

    • The Multilingual Blog package allows to translate posts and pages. It doesn’t contain the “String Translation” component, which is needed to translate menus.

  8. Hi

    I just bought the plugin and now use with the testing sub-domain before launching on main domain.

    So the site key I am using now is for sub-domain. When I transfer the site to main domain, do I have to change the site key for main domain? And by changing the site key, will all the translation and setting be gone? Do I need to translate and setting everything all over again?

    • The site key is only used to give you automatic updates of the plugin.
      You can add and remove keys as much as you want and the site will still work fine.

  10. I have a question about lifetime license. I’d like use WPML for the websites I build for my customers.

    If I purchase lifetime license :
    – Since it’s “unlimited websites” policy, I guess I can use WPML on my customer websites without purchasing additional license. Or should I purchased new license or additional license types per website.
    – Can I generate a new key per domain or limit using license key on listed domains only to prevent unauthorized use? Or is there only one product key for entire lifetime license?

    Thanks

    • – You will NOT need to pay again per site. You will be able to use WPML for sites that you build for your clients, without a cost per site.

      – Yes, you will (and should) generate a new key per each site (domain) on which you use WPML. These keys provide automatic updates for WPML on your client’s site, without exposing your login details to your clients.

  16. I currently have a website in both Spanish and English. When we first translated into English we created a second site for the English translation. Is there a way to implement WPML on the main site so we can have a multilingual site without using multi-site without losing the current ENG translations?

    • Hello,
      yes, at least partially. Let me explain.

      When you install WPML, all the posts and pages that you already have will be “assigned” to the primary language. In WPML setup you choose the primary language and then your secondary languages. So if in your current site you have also posts/pages that are supposed to be in the secondary language you will need to go through them manually and assign to the correct language.
